What is inhalational sedation?

This is a technique whereby the patient breathes a mixture of nitrous oxide (also known as laughing gas) and oxygen through a special nose mask. It gives a pleasant calming feeling and most patient feel warm, floaty and tingly.
 
This technique is very safe and there are no after effects and most patients can drive or return to work the same day. This technique is useful of patients with mild to moderate anxiety levels and especially useful for children. ​
